java项目部署到服务器上,Java项目部署到服务器的详细指南与实操步骤解析
- 综合资讯
- 2025-03-31 04:43:46
- 2

Java项目部署到服务器涉及以下步骤:选择合适的Java版本和服务器环境,配置服务器,编译项目,打包成war或jar文件,上传至服务器,配置服务器部署目录,启动项目,本...
Java项目部署到服务器涉及以下步骤:选择合适的Java版本和服务器环境,配置服务器,编译项目,打包成war或jar文件,上传至服务器,配置服务器部署目录,启动项目,本文将详细解析每个步骤,并提供实操指导。
随着互联网技术的飞速发展,Java作为一门成熟的后端开发语言,广泛应用于企业级应用的开发,将Java项目部署到服务器是项目上线的重要环节,本文将详细解析Java项目部署到服务器的步骤,包括准备工作、环境搭建、项目打包、配置文件处理、部署上线等,旨在帮助开发者顺利将Java项目部署到服务器。
准备工作
-
服务器环境:选择一台合适的云服务器或物理服务器,确保具备以下条件:
图片来源于网络,如有侵权联系删除
- 操作系统:Linux或Windows Server(推荐使用Linux)
- Java运行环境:安装Java SDK,版本根据项目需求选择
- 数据库:根据项目需求选择合适的数据库,如MySQL、Oracle等
- Web服务器:可选,如Apache Tomcat、Nginx等
-
开发环境:在本地开发机上配置好Java开发环境,包括Java SDK、IDE(如IntelliJ IDEA、Eclipse等)、数据库驱动等。
-
项目源码:确保项目源码完整,包括项目结构、配置文件、依赖库等。
环境搭建
-
安装Java SDK
- 下载Java SDK安装包,根据操作系统选择相应版本
- 解压安装包,将解压后的目录添加到系统环境变量中
- 验证Java安装是否成功:
java -version
-
安装数据库
- 下载数据库安装包,根据操作系统选择相应版本
- 解压安装包,按照提示进行安装
- 创建数据库和用户,配置数据库连接信息
-
安装Web服务器(可选)
图片来源于网络,如有侵权联系删除
- 下载Apache Tomcat或Nginx安装包,根据操作系统选择相应版本
- 解压安装包,将解压后的目录添加到系统环境变量中
- 配置Web服务器,如配置Tomcat的端口号、部署项目等
项目打包
- 在本地开发机上,使用Maven或Gradle等构建工具进行项目打包
- 将打包生成的war包或其他文件拷贝到服务器上
配置文件处理
- 修改项目配置文件,如数据库连接信息、服务器配置等,确保配置文件与服务器环境兼容
- 根据需要,调整项目日志级别、线程池等参数
部署上线
- 将项目源码、配置文件、依赖库等拷贝到服务器上
- 解压项目源码,将项目部署到Web服务器上
- 对于Tomcat,将war包放入
webapps
目录下,启动Tomcat,项目自动部署 - 对于Nginx,将项目目录放入
/var/www/html/
或自定义目录,配置Nginx反向代理,重启Nginx
- 对于Tomcat,将war包放入
- 检查项目是否正常运行,如访问项目首页、查看日志等
项目维护
- 定期备份服务器上的项目文件和数据库
- 检查服务器性能,优化项目配置
- 及时更新依赖库和框架版本,修复安全漏洞
- 定期监控项目运行状态,处理异常情况
将Java项目部署到服务器是一个系统性的过程,涉及多个环节,本文详细解析了Java项目部署到服务器的步骤,包括准备工作、环境搭建、项目打包、配置文件处理、部署上线等,通过学习本文,开发者可以更好地掌握Java项目部署到服务器的技能,提高项目上线效率,在实际操作中,还需根据具体项目需求和环境进行调整。
本文由智淘云于2025-03-31发表在智淘云,如有疑问,请联系我们。
本文链接:https://www.zhitaoyun.cn/1954564.html
本文链接:https://www.zhitaoyun.cn/1954564.html
发表评论